Output d18564baff131e9006ec6ae76d7c6b026a64a9867802927ad71d4a076603245d:36

value
23650
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fc8c673dbd25c392f672e4ec46d5017871a001e3e0878fc2cebd3f60c948877d
address
bc1pljxxw0dayhpe9anjunkyd4gp0pc6qq0ruzrclskwh5lkpj2gsa7suax5mx
transaction
d18564baff131e9006ec6ae76d7c6b026a64a9867802927ad71d4a076603245d
spent
true